The political battlefield of Thane is heating up as the BJP strategically moves to weaken Deputy Chief Minister Eknath Shinde’s hold in his own bastion. With the induction of Ragini Bairishetty, a staunch opponent of Transport Minister Pratap Sarnaik, the BJP has signaled its aggressive intent to dominate Thane. The move is not just about gaining ground but about tightening the grip around Shinde’s closest allies, ensuring that his influence diminishes before the upcoming municipal elections. The message is loud and clear—BJP is leaving no stone unturned to claim absolute control over Thane.

This calculated strike comes after Sarnaik himself once urged Uddhav Thackeray to align with the BJP, only to later shift his loyalties to Shinde. Now, with Bairishetty’s entry, the BJP is reinforcing its presence in key constituencies like Upvan, Shivainagar, and Vasant Vihar, where their voter base remains strong. The party’s top leadership, including Sanjay Kelkar and Sanjay Waghule, has meticulously planned these moves to consolidate power. With BJP leader Ganesh Naik conducting public meetings across Thane, it is evident that the party is executing a well-coordinated attack, putting Shinde and his faction on the defensive. The municipal elections will be a crucial test, and BJP is making sure that Shinde fights this battle from a weakened position.

Gold prices have surged yet again, delivering a shock to customers, especially during the peak wedding season. As the stock market crumbles, gold has soared past ₹90,000 per 10 grams, forcing buyers to rethink their purchases. Global economic instability, ongoing trade tensions, and expectations of a US Federal Reserve rate cut have fueled this dramatic rise. With investors rushing towards gold as a safe haven, the common man is left struggling to afford even basic jewelry for celebrations and rituals. The relentless price hike is turning weddings and festivals into financial nightmares for middle-class families.

The situation exposes the harsh reality of economic uncertainty, where global power struggles directly impact household expenses. The weakening dollar, potential interest rate cuts, and central banks stockpiling gold have only added to the price surge. Governments must intervene to stabilize the market and prevent gold from becoming a luxury out of reach for ordinary citizens. If this trend continues, gold—once a symbol of prosperity—may soon become an unattainable dream for millions. The question remains: will policymakers act before it’s too late, or will the people be left to bear the brunt of rising costs?

Donald Trump’s reckless trade war with Canada has escalated tensions to a breaking point, threatening the stability of North America’s strongest economic partnership. By slapping a 25% tariff on Canadian imports, Trump has not only provoked a fierce response from Prime Minister Justin Trudeau but also jeopardized the livelihoods of millions on both sides of the border. Trudeau’s swift counterattack—imposing equal tariffs on American goods—sends a clear message: Canada will not be bullied. With 75% of Canada’s exports going to the US, these tariffs risk plunging the nation into recession, yet Trump’s justification—blaming Canada for fentanyl trafficking—is nothing but a smokescreen for his own economic mismanagement.The US-Mexico-Canada Agreement (USMCA), which was meant to foster free trade, is now being tossed aside for political theatrics. Trump’s desire to "punish" Canada is not only short-sighted but economically suicidal for both nations. Canada is responding with force, stripping American alcohol from its shelves and considering further retaliatory measures. If these tariffs remain, the consequences will be catastrophic—soaring inflation, business closures, and a broken alliance between two historically close allies. Trudeau has made it clear: Canada will not surrender, and Trump’s reckless gamble may just cost both countries far more than he anticipated.

The ongoing infrastructure work at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j Terminus (CSMT) has thrown thousands of passengers into chaos, with key train services partially canceled or diverted. While the Central Railway had promised to complete the expansion work by November 2024, the delay has caused significant inconvenience, especially with Holi and other festivities around the corner. Despite introducing additional trains on the Konkan route, the partial cancellation of CSMT-bound trains has created new problems for commuters who now have to find alternative ways to reach their destinations. The failure to meet deadlines raises serious questions about the efficiency and accountability of railway authorities.

Passengers are being forced to endure unnecessary hardships, carrying heavy luggage and spending extra money on taxis or local trains to reach CSMT from Dadar or Thane. This reflects the administration’s lack of planning and disregard for commuter convenience. The authorities must take responsibility for the delays and immediately implement measures to ease passenger distress. Indian Railways is meant to be the backbone of the transport system, yet it continues to fail its users with poor execution and endless delays. If deadlines are set, they must be met—otherwise, the railway officials must be held accountable for their inefficiency.

The victory of Smt. Sneha Dube Pandit in the Vasai Assembly constituency marks a historic turning point, ending the 35-year reign of the Bahujan Vikas Aghadi (BVA) under Hitendra Thakur. Her win under the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) banner is a clear indication that the people of Vasai are ready for change. With her strong grassroots connection and commitment to development, she has brought new hope to the region. Her leadership promises a future focused on progress, empowerment, and good governance, breaking decades of political dominance.

A dedicated advocate for tribal rights, Smt. Sneha Dube Pandit has worked tirelessly through Shramjeevi Sanghtana, a movement started by her parents. Her legal expertise and deep understanding of governance make her a formidable leader who not only identifies issues but actively resolves them. By unseating a long-standing political stronghold, she has proved that Vasai demands real development over mere political control. Her journey from activism to legislative power is a testament to her unwavering dedication to justice and positive change.
